Inductive proximity sensors - SL Series

Representative Image Only

Sensors that execute an electronic switch when a metallic object enters its electromagnetic field, changing its logical status.

The electronic proximity sensors are widely used wherever high levels of robustness and sealing are required due to extreme operating conditions, such as lubricant oils, soluble oils, cutting oil and vibrations.

Main characteristics

  • Operation in any environmental conditions
  • Activation without physical contact
  • Electronic switching in complete solid state
  • High durability
  • Maintenance virtually not required
  • High speed

Applications

Machine tools, plastic casting machines, woodworking machines, packaging machines, conveyor belts, automobile industry, glass bottle industry, pharmaceutical industry, etc., and for the solution of general automation problems.
